Product backlogs maintain all of the recognized options that can finally discover their manner into the product. Whether or not these product backlog gadgets take the type of person tales, job tales, or only a easy sentence or two, it is important to order the backlog in order that groups are all the time creating the very best precedence options. Along with constructing the proper options, you will need to construct them in the proper order. Listed below are the 5 key issues to contemplate when fascinated by find out how to prioritize the product backlog.
Issue 1: Worth
Let’s begin with the biggie: worth. And whereas it’s a given to contemplate how priceless a function can be, worth is a nebulous time period.
Worth is a measure of the usefulness or impression on a selected viewers. Most work an agile improvement groups will pursue can be priceless to customers. However different work could also be priceless simply to the staff itself. Nonetheless different work could also be to customers, stakeholders, and staff members.
For instance, think about refactoring: bettering the construction however not the conduct of code. As a result of it makes code extra maintainable or simpler to alter, refactoring is of excessive worth to builders.
The price of refactoring is normally justified, although, as a result of it advantages customers, too. If code is extra maintainable, customers ought to expertise fewer bugs. Equally, improved code implies that customers ought to obtain new options in that space of the product a bit extra shortly. (For extra methods to justify prioritizing refactoring, see “4 Methods to Persuade a Product Proprietor to Prioritize Refactoring.”)
When fascinated by the worth of a function, it may be necessary to consider how the worth of a function degrades over time. A function is perhaps very priceless at present however a lot much less priceless later.
One of many strongest examples I noticed of this got here whereas working with a staff making software program to help fantasy sports activities leagues. Sure options wanted to be there on draft day, when all gamers chosen their groups. If the function wasn’t out there on draft day, gamers would possible kind their league on one other platform. The price of delay on this case was immense.
Issue 2: Price
The second factor to contemplate when prioritizing is the fee. The biggest value is normally the product staff’s effort to develop a function. Most groups use story factors to estimate the trouble of product backlog gadgets. Others estimate that effort in person-days, very best time, or different comparable items.
In some instances there could also be extra prices that needs to be thought-about. A present widespread consideration? The continuing value of delivering options that depend on varied AI merchandise. These merchandise usually embrace small per-use charges however these can definitely add up at scale.
Whatever the unit during which a staff estimates their product backlog gadgets, the fee to develop and help a function ought to issue into an merchandise’s precedence. For instance, an merchandise a staff estimates as 5 needs to be prioritized greater than a function estimated at 20 if all else is equal. That is true it doesn’t matter what estimation unit the staff is utilizing.
Issue 3: Studying
A second issue to contemplate when prioritizing is that this: How a lot will a staff study by doing a selected product backlog merchandise? In case you’ll study one thing by growing a backlog merchandise, you will possible wish to develop that merchandise early so you will have time to behave on no matter you’ve realized.
In case you study one thing too late, you received’t have time to profit from the brand new information.
Studying can take two kinds. It may be concerning the product or the mission.
Studying concerning the Product
Studying concerning the product happens when the staff develops a function, and receives suggestions on it.
If customers love the function, prioritize doing extra to reinforce the function or creating extra issues prefer it. If customers don’t like it, think about eradicating the function or reducing the precedence of associated options.
Studying concerning the Challenge
Studying concerning the mission refers to information staff members achieve about find out how to develop the product or answer. For instance, suppose a staff intends to construct a part of a product utilizing a know-how that staff members have by no means used earlier than.
When staff members develop the primary product backlog merchandise utilizing that new know-how, they are going to study issues about it reminiscent of:
- Does the know-how work as promised?
- Ought to estimates for utilizing the brand new tech be revised?
- Can the know-how be utilized in different elements of the product or mission?
Do not forget about studying when fascinated by agile backlog prioritization. A function’s potential for educating the staff and its stakeholders one thing about person wants or mission realities is perhaps purpose sufficient to make it a prime precedence.
Issue 4: Threat
The fourth issue to contemplate when prioritizing is the chance inherent in growing the product backlog merchandise. If one thing is dangerous and you could do it, do it early. You wish to know whether or not that danger goes to materialize.
Alternatively, if a function is dangerous and it’s possible you’ll not must develop it, delay engaged on it till it turns into clear you could do it.
Issue 5: Dependencies
The ultimate issue you must think about when prioritizing is dependencies between product backlog gadgets. Some gadgets might not be excessive precedence on their very own, however they’re mandatory for delivering different gadgets. When that’s the case, the enabling however lower-priority merchandise must be moved greater on the backlog with a purpose to be finished earlier than the merchandise depending on it.
For example, think about a summer time camp I helped to make use of Scrum. Amongst their product backlog gadgets was repainting all of the canoes. That was high-priority, as a result of they needed to point out photographs of the shiny, newly painted canoes of their advertising and marketing.
However portray the canoes was depending on one other backlog merchandise: sand and restore any canoes that want it.
Technically, repairing the canoes didn’t should be finished till a day or two earlier than the summer time camp opened, however that merchandise was prioritized greater within the product backlog as a result of the advertising and marketing photographs of the canoes wanted to be taken lengthy earlier than that.
Formal Backlog Prioritization Strategies
Many prioritization frameworks exist that will help you think about these components in opposition to each other extra granularly together with the Kano Mannequin, the RICE scoring mannequin, and relative weighting. Even with these formal strategies, when making a product roadmap, the components I’ve listed right here needs to be thought-about even when not explicitly a part of these fashions.
You possibly can, nevertheless, obtain a stack rating of product backlog gadgets by simply pondering by these 5 components. When doing that, I don’t advocate combining them by some fancy components. The worth of a function and its value–our first and second components–are an important. So prioritize first primarily based on value and worth, utilizing the opposite three components to regulate priorities and resolve conflicts.
For instance, suppose a product proprietor or product supervisor has prioritized an merchandise such that it received’t be finished for an additional three or 4 iterations primarily based on its worth and danger. At that time, think about studying, danger, and dependencies. Transfer the merchandise up an iteration or two if any of these components is important.
5 Components for Efficient Prioritization
On agile and Scrum groups, product house owners are liable for protecting the product backlog ordered by precedence. A simple method to method this, with out using any formal product backlog prioritization methods, is to maintain 5 components in thoughts. Assume first about worth and value. Then think about different components that have an effect on a product backlog merchandise’s precedence: studying, danger, and dependencies.
If you do that as a part of your agile planning efforts, your groups won’t solely construct the proper issues, they will construct them in the proper order.